About this role

Duke Energy is hiring a Distribution Capacity Planning Engineer, with the role level set as Engineer II or Engineer III depending on the candidate’s experience. The position supports distribution planning initiatives such as substation optimization, grid planning processes, and annual planning/budget cycles. It is a hybrid role with limited travel and focuses on improving system capacity planning outcomes through collaboration across stakeholders.

About Duke Energy

duke-energy.com

Duke Energy is a leading energy company providing electricity and natural gas service to millions of customers across several states in the U.S. The company focuses on energy efficiency and sustainability, offering resources and information to help residential customers save energy and manage their usage effectively. With a commitment to safe and reliable energy solutions, Duke Energy plays a crucial role in powering communities while promoting environmental stewardship.
